About Us
Trent Hill Center for Children & Families operates four primary programs for youth in foster care and young adults who have aged out of foster care or are homeless. The residential group home for teens serves up to 11 teens at a time in a family-like environment.
The Independent Living Program serves young adults ages 18-24 who are transitioning out of foster care and/or have found themselves homeless by providing them with the shelter, services, and support needed to be self-sufficient in adulthood.
